预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共17页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

计算机组成原理--模型机设计报告 作者姓名: 专业:网络工程 学号: 指导教师: 完成日期:2016年1月6日 目录 TOC\o"1-4"\h\z\uHYPERLINK\l"_Toc407989647"课程设计任务书 PAGEREF_Toc407989647\h3 HYPERLINK\l"_Toc407989648"1 课程设计目的 PAGEREF_Toc407989648\h3 HYPERLINK\l"_Toc407989649"2 课程设计设备 PAGEREF_Toc407989649\h3 HYPERLINK\l"_Toc407989650"3 课程设计内容 PAGEREF_Toc407989650\h3 HYPERLINK\l"_Toc407989651"3.1 课程设计原理 PAGEREF_Toc407989651\h3 HYPERLINK\l"_Toc407989652"3.2 实验步骤 PAGEREF_Toc407989652\h3 HYPERLINK\l"_Toc407989653"4 课程设计结果 PAGEREF_Toc407989653\h3 HYPERLINK\l"_Toc407989654"5 课程设计总结 PAGEREF_Toc407989654\h3 HYPERLINK\l"_Toc407989655"5.1 课程设计的心得、经验教训及注意事项 PAGEREF_Toc407989655\h3 HYPERLINK\l"_Toc407989656"心得体会 PAGEREF_Toc407989656\h3 HYPERLINK\l"_Toc407989657"经验教训 PAGEREF_Toc407989657\h3 HYPERLINK\l"_Toc407989658"注意事项 PAGEREF_Toc407989658\h3 HYPERLINK\l"_Toc407989659"参考文献 PAGEREF_Toc407989659\h3  课程设计任务书 学生姓名:专业班级:1320552 指导教师:工作单位: 题目:基本模型机的设计与实现 初始条件 1.完成《计算机组成原理》课程教学与实验 2.Proteus仿真系统 要求完成的主要任务(包括课程设计工作量及其技术要求,以及说明书撰写等具体要求) 1.掌握简单指令系统计算机的微控制器功能与结构特点 2.熟悉Proteus仿真系统 3.在Proteus仿真系统中确认运行结果 4.形成简单指令系统计算机的整机概念 课程设计目的 设计并实现基本模型机: (1)理解计算机工作原理 (2)设计并验证一个定点计算机模型 (3)增加一个浮点运算单元 课程设计设备 PC机+Win2003+proteus仿真器 课程设计内容 课程设计原理 部件实验过程中,各部件单元的控制信号是以人为模拟产生为主,而本次实验将能在微程序控制下手动产生各部件单元的控制信号,实现特定指令的功能。如运算器实验中对74LS-181芯片的控制,存储器中对存储器芯片的控制信号,以及几个实验中对输出设备的控制通过LED灯来显示结果。这里,计算机数据通路的控制将由微程序控制器来完成,CPU从内存中取出一条机器指令到指令执行结束的一个指令周期全部由微指令组成的序列来完成,即一条机器指令对应一个微程序。本实验采用五条机器指令:IN(输入)、ADD(二进制加法)、STA(存数)、OUT(输出)、JMP(无条件转移)。 基本模型机数据通路框图: 基本模型机微程序流程图: 实验步骤 该基本模型机主要有运算器和存储器两大功能器件构成,首先设计运算器并对其进行功能验证。 实验原理图: 实验电路图: 功能验证: 如图: 通过下方的单刀双掷开关控制数据的输入,两个74LS273进行数据的锁存,通过181进行运算,将实验结果通过74LS245经总线输出,最后结果由LED显示。 对其进行正逻辑的算数运算,及令M=0,进行验证。 初始状态:74LS245置于高电平,74LS273置于低电平,S3、S2、S1、S0置0; 通过开关输入数据,分别将S3、S2、S1、S0置于高低电平,验证下表。 验证结果:运算器连接正确。 设计存储器并于运算器相连。 实验原理图: 实验电路图: 通过74LS373将数据写入6116存储器,然后将74LS245的导通开关关掉,读取6116里面的数据,并将数据以LED灯的形式得以验证。 读写操作: 初始状态:74LS273置于低